Blogging
Blogging is a global phenomenon that has revolutionized “citizen journalism.” Worldwide, there are over 1,000,000 entries posted on blogs every day.
Personal, professional and corporate blogs can consist of stories, opinions, training (like Easy Web Steps), photos, videos, music and more. A blog’s content may also include current events, entertainment news, technology updates, lifestyle, sports, politics, business, philosophy, religion, etc… In other words, a blog can contain whatever content the owner chooses to publish to the world.
By now, most folks have heard of blogs and they know what blogs are. There’s nothing mysterious or scary about blogging, quite the contrary. A blog is simply a website that allows you to easily update and add content whenever you like. Creating and running a blog not only gives you control of your site’s content, but it also allows you to interact with visitors who leave comments.
Every time you update your blog or someone leaves you a comment, your blog ‘pings’ the search engines letting them know there is some new and fresh content on the web. Because of the continuous feed of new information, search engines love blogs - making it much quicker and easier to drive traffic to your site than with a typical static page website.
